    Alice Munro’s masterful stories are ingrained with such truth about life that readers always want to know where they came from. In this book—her most personal to date—she tells us. From the title story—where through a haze of whisky Alice’s ancestors gazed north from Edinburgh Castle at the Fife coast—to the final story, where we travel with “Alice Munro” today, she blurs the boundaries between fiction and memoir.
